    How to make a film scanner from a std flatbed scanner

    OK this is more of an idea than an actual "how to" I noticed these things Litepad on the strobist website and I immediately thought - "ohh, could you use this as a lightsource behind film for scanning". If you could then any flatbed scanner could scan film - even up 24" x 24" provided you...
